Let A = x , y ∈ R × R ∣ 2 x 2 + 2 y 2 - 2 x - 2 y = 1 B = x , y ∈ R × R ∣ 4 x 2 + 4 y 2 - 16 y + 7 = 0 and C = x , y ∈ R × R ∣ x 2 + y 2 - 4 x - 2 y + 5 ≤ r 2 . Then the minimum value of r such that A ∪ B ⊆ C is equal to

Options

  1. A3 + 10 2
  2. B2 + 10 2
  3. C3 + 2 5 2
  4. D1 + 5

Correct answer

C. 3 + 2 5 2

Step-by-step solution

Given, S 1 : x 2 + y 2 - x - y - 1 2 = 0 So, the centre is C 1 : 1 2 ,   1 2 and the radius is r 1 = 1 4 + 1 4 + 1 2 = 1 S 2 : x 2 + y 2 - 4 y + 7 4 = 0 So, the centre is C 2 : 0 , 2 and the radius is r 2 = 4 - 7 4 = 3 2 S 3 : x 2 + y 2 - 4 x - 2 y + 5 - r 2 = 0 So, the centre is C 3 : 2 , 1 and the radius is r 3 = 4 + 1 - 5 + r 2 = r From the diagram, we can say that if A ∪ B ⊆ C , then the circle A   &   B should lie in the circle C Here, C 1 C 3 = 5 2 So, 5 2 ≤ r - 1 &#8658
